> The ConfigProvider interface allows for implementations to provide 
> configurations with an accompanying Time To Live, a lifetime that the 
> returned value is valid for. Callers which receive a TTL should periodically 
> call the ConfigProvider to refresh and receive any updated value.
> The WorkerConfigTransformer is responsible for accepting TTLs from 
> ConfigProviders, and scheduling restarts for connectors to force them to 
> refresh their externalized configurations.
> Since the introduction of the ConfigProvider interface in 2.0.0, when the 
> WorkerConfigTransformer processes task configurations, it schedules a restart 
> of the connector, which may or may not be present on the running machine. 
> Instead, when secrets for a task include a TTL, the task should be restarted 
> directly.
